' Y UNITED STATES PATENT OFFICE.
HENRY O. THOMAS, OF CHEYENNE COUNTY, NEBRASKA, ASSGNOR 'lO WIL- LIAM HOI/l", OF DENVER, COLORADO.
VEG ETABLE-PARER.
SPECIFICATION forming part of Letters Patent No. 403,793, dated May y21, l889.
i Application filed July 21, 1888. Serial No. 280,667. lModel.
wZZ whom it may concern: t
rBe it known that I, HENRY O. THOMAS, a
citizen of the United States,residing in the county of Cheyenne, State of Nebraska, postoffice address Pine Bluffs, 'yoming Territory, have invented a new and useful Improvement in Vegetable-Parers, of which the following is a specification, reference being v had therein to the accompanying drawings,
lo in which similar letters refer to corresponding parts.
Figure 1 is a top plan view of my improved parer. Fig. 2 is transverse sectional view of the same. Figs. 3 and 4 are top and side views of the paring devices. Fig. 5 is a top plan view of a modified paring device. Fig. 6 is adetail sectional view of the adjustable vegetable-holding devices. Fig. 7 is a similar View of a modified form of the holding de- 2o vices. Fig. 8 is a detail view of the sector. Fig. 9 is a detail View of the clutching device of the paring devices carrying-sleeve. Fig. 10 is a detail of the attaching-clamp. Fig. ll is a detail view of the clutch. Fig. l. is a de- 2 5 tail view of the revolving brad; Fig. 13, a sectional view of the knife-holding devices.
This invention relates to improvements in vegetable or fruit parels; and its objects are to simplify the construction of such devices, 3o to give the knife a universal motion so that it will readily accommodate itself to inequalities of the vegetable or fruit, to improve the arrangement of the knife, and to so construct the parts that the fruit will be ejected from the machine when the paring is completed; and to these ends the invention consists in the novel arrangement and construction of parts hereinafter described and claimed. Y Referring to the drawings by letter, A des- 4o ignates a horizontal frame, of any suitable construction, supporting the working parts of lthe machine, and in this instance having a rearwardly-extended curved bar, a, to which is attached an'ordinary clamp, 1S, having a thumb-screw, B', by which it can be attached to the edge of a table or stand.
E is a gear-wheel mounted on a short shaft, D, journaled in an extension, d', of frame A, and provided with a crank, U.

G is a pinion meshing with gear E and mounted on a screw-shaft, I, wh ich isjournaled longitudinally in frame A, as shown, so that 6c the shafts I I and I are driven from gear E.
'J is a stationary bar mounted in frame A, parallel with and in front of shaft I, and K is a' movable sleeve on said bar, to which is attached a wire hook, K7, at the end nearest gear lt. lhe outer end of the hook lies normally close to shaftll, and is curveds shown. p
Instead of the fixed shaft J and sleeve K, as described, and shown in Figs. 1 and (i, I 7o may employ as a desirable modification the construction shown in Fig. 7, in which a fixed sleeve, J takes the place of' rod J, and a rod, J l, lying in said sleeve takes the place of sleeve K. The hook K7 is in this instance 75 attached to the end of rod J7 and projects through a slot in sleeve J n. Upon said sleeve K or J is loosely mounted a movable collar, K', to which is attached aforwardly-projecting arm, K2, terminating in a brad, K3, facing 8o brad Il. Brad K3 may have a knife, U, as shown in Fig. l, which will pare the butt of the vegetable.
K4 is a dog pivoted on arm K2 and controlled by a spring, s, bearing against said arm. 'lhe tooth of said dog engages perforations 7e in sleeve K, so that the arm K2 can be retained in different positions on the sleeve or in notches in rod J 7, as indicated in Fig. 7. 9o
K5 is an arm projecting' rearwardly from collar K', the end of which engages shaft l and bar L, but moves freely thereover. Said arm prevents the dropping of arm Ki.
L is a lxed bar or tube parallel with and in rear of shaft l and provided with a series of openings, L.
l designates a loose sleeve mounted on shaft I and having a rearwardly-extending arm, O, which underlies or embraces bar L, loo and Q is a forwardly-extending arm loosely embracing sleeve K or .1.

v In operation, 011e end of the fruit or vege- .table is impaled on brad 'l1' until blade ll? being in eng agementwith shaft I, upon turn,
ing gear E motion is im parted to the parts, and blade fIle forces the fruit to revolve with brad II', and knives A2 and U cut oit the ends of the vegetable, while the parer-knife is forced to travel over thc surface of the frult as sleeve l is drawn along `shaft I, and
at the same time the knife is given a slow rotary movement by segment M, as is apparent from the drawings. knife to bear down upon, and spring W'i assists inl keeping the knife in cutting' contact rougher smooth. It will be observed from the drawings and description that the knife is permitted to move in all directions.
